RHEINHAUSEN

State : Baden-Württemberg
District (Kreis) : Emmendingen
Additions : 1972 Niederhausen, Oberhausen

Origin/meaning

The arms were officially granted on Febrary 12, 1973.

The arms are those of Oberhausen, with a fish instead of a scythe. The fish is taken as a symbol for fisheries in the Rhein river and for the river itself.
